                        Re: HOW TO SHOOT IN THE LOW 80,s

                        Has tiger woods been reading our posts?
                        Did anybody notice how tiger woods only used his driver once on the opening day of the British Open, yet he hit the fairway on evey single hole and finished the day on -5, where as Nick faldo who played in the same group used his driver and 3 wood a lot more than tiger yet still only managed +5.
                        Joking aside, Tiger found a lot more fairways by playing an iron from the tee becuase he knew that he could not rely on his driver to keep him from hitting into the rough.
                        food for thought: Faldo out drove Tiger on 15 holes but still ended up 10 shots behind him.

                        Why??????

                        cheers

                              Re: HOW TO SHOOT IN THE LOW 80,s

                              Well folks , Tiger did it again.
                              Apart from the 15th hole he took an iron off every single tee. Why?, becuase even though he is the greatest golfer this planet has ever seen, he knew that to amass the score that he has achieved, he had to find the fairway more than any other player in the competition.Sure he was outdriven by the likes of Faldo, but he kept his ego in check and concentrated on the job in hand. This is the exact phliosophy that i have been trying to put across in this thread.
                              If it works for tiger , it can work for you .
